Learn more about Shannon

Gateway to the west of Ireland, Shannon offers easy access to Bunratty Castle's medieval banquets and folk park exhibits. Take boat tours along the Shannon River or visit nearby attractions like the dramatic Cliffs of Moher in County Clare.

Best time to go to Shannon

The best time to visit Shannon is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January42.1°F (5.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March43.9°F (6.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
April47.5°F (8.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
May52.0°F (11.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June56.8°F (13.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
July59.2°F (15.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August58.5°F (14.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
September55.8°F (13.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October51.4°F (10.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November45.9°F (7.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December43.3°F (6.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

The nearest major airports for your trip to Shannon

Reaching Shannon, County Clare is convenient as it is served by Shannon Airport (SNN), located 3km from the town. Notable hotels nearby include the luxurious Dromoland Castle, situated 10km from the airport, and the comfortable Shannon Springs Hotel, which is 5km away. Treacys Oakwood Hotel is another excellent option, only 3km from SNN. For those considering alternative airports, CORK Airport (ORK) is 100km away, with nearby options like Hayfield Manor and The Dean Cork. Knock Airport (NOC-Ireland West), located 134km from Shannon, has hotels such as Kiltimagh Park Hotel and Deerpark Manor Bed & Breakfast within close proximity.

What's the weather like in Shannon?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 58°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 43°F. Average annual precipitation for Shannon is 44 inches.
